Anticoagulation Risk Management & Monitoring

National Web-Teleconference for Hospice Partners

The Performance Improvement Team at Hospice Pharmacia will be presenting this educational training every Tuesday during the month of August.

Goals and Objectives

This training will help the learner be better prepared to:

- Identify best standards of practice for reducing the risk for errors and adverse events associated with anticoagulant use.

- Describe the Joint Commision National Patient Safety Goals and Elements of Performance as it relates to patient safety and anticoagulant therapy.

- Identify HP's policy and procedure on therapeutic monitoring of anticoagulant therapy.

- Identify the risks associated with anticoagulation therapy, including but not limited to warnings, contraindications, adverse effects, drug-drug interactions.
